Why empires fall — and what that reveals about power, survival, and human nature.
History is not just a record of progress. It's a graveyard of fallen empires.
From Carthage and Ur to the USSR and the Arab Spring, Anatomy of Collapse explores the real reasons why once-powerful civilizations crumbled. Through a series of sharply written chapters, the book examines how political failures, psychological blind spots, internal decay, and external threats bring down even the strongest of systems.
But this is more than a history book. It's a study of patterns—of how collapse happens, why it happens, and what lessons it leaves behind.
Whether you're a student of history, a strategist, a thinker, or someone simply fascinated by the rise and fall of power, Anatomy of Collapse offers a compelling, thought-provoking journey through the ruins of the past—with insights that still apply to today's world.
